MANILA, Philippines — President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. has accepted the resignation of Manuel Bonoan as secretary of the Department of Public Works and Highways (DPWH), Malacañang said on Sunday.
Bonoan’s resignation takes effect on Monday, September 1. He will be replaced by Transportation Secretary Vivencio “Vince” Dizon, according to the Presidential Communications Office (PCO).
“Secretary Dizon has been tasked to conduct a full organizational sweep of the Department and ensure that public funds are used solely for infrastructure that truly protects and benefits the Filipino people,” the PCO said.
